package cloudingress
import (
"context"
"time"
"github.com/onsi/ginkgo/v2"
. "github.com/onsi/gomega"
operatorv1 "github.com/openshift/api/operator/v1"
cloudingressv1alpha1 "github.com/openshift/cloud-ingress-operator/api/v1alpha1"
viper "github.com/openshift/osde2e/pkg/common/concurrentviper"
"github.com/openshift/osde2e/pkg/common/config"
"github.com/openshift/osde2e/pkg/common/helper"
"github.com/openshift/osde2e/pkg/common/label"
"github.com/openshift/osde2e/pkg/common/providers/rosaprovider"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"k8s.io/apimachinery/pkg/apis/meta/v1/unstructured"
"k8s.io/apimachinery/pkg/runtime"
"k8s.io/apimachinery/pkg/runtime/schema"
"k8s.io/apimachinery/pkg/util/wait"
)
// tests
var _ = ginkgo.Describe("[Suite: informing] "+TestPrefix, label.Informing, func() {
ginkgo.BeforeEach(func() {
if viper.GetBool(rosaprovider.STS) {
ginkgo.Skip("STS does not support CIO")
}
if viper.GetBool(config.Hypershift) {
ginkgo.Skip("Cloud Ingress Operator is not supported on HyperShift")
}
})
h := helper.New()
// How long to wait for changes to be effected on cluster
pollingDuration := 5 * time.Minute
ginkgo.Context("publishingstrategy-public-private", func() {
ginkgo.It(
"should be able to toggle the default applicationingress from public to private",
func(ctx context.Context) {
updateApplicationIngress(ctx, h, "internal")
// wait for router-default service loadbalancer to have an annotation indicating its scheme is internal
err := wait.PollImmediate(10*time.Second, pollingDuration, func() (bool, error) {
service, err := h.Kube().
CoreV1().
Services("openshift-ingress").
Get(ctx, "router-default", metav1.GetOptions{})
if err != nil {
return false, nil
}
if _, ok := service.Annotations["service.beta.kubernetes.io/aws-load-balancer-internal"]; ok {
return true, nil
}
return false, nil
})
Expect(err).NotTo(HaveOccurred())
ingress, _ := getingressController(ctx, h, "default")
Expect(string(ingress.Spec.EndpointPublishingStrategy.LoadBalancer.Scope)).To(Equal("Internal"))
},
pollingDuration.Seconds(),
)
ginkgo.It(
"should be able to toggle the default applicationingress from private to public",
func(ctx context.Context) {
updateApplicationIngress(ctx, h, "external")
// wait for router-default service loadbalancer to NOT have an annotation indicating its scheme is internal
err := wait.PollImmediate(10*time.Second, pollingDuration, func() (bool, error) {
service, err := h.Kube().
CoreV1().
Services("openshift-ingress").
Get(ctx, "router-default", metav1.GetOptions{})
if err != nil {
return false, nil
}
if _, ok := service.Annotations["service.beta.kubernetes.io/aws-load-balancer-internal"]; !ok {
return true, nil
}
return false, nil
})
Expect(err).NotTo(HaveOccurred())
ingress_controller, exists, _ := appIngressExits(ctx, h, true, "")
Expect(exists).To(BeTrue())
Expect(string(ingress_controller.Listening)).To(Equal("external"))
},
pollingDuration.Seconds(),
)
})
})
// utils
func updateApplicationIngress(ctx context.Context, h *helper.H, lbscheme string) {
var PublishingStrategyInstance cloudingressv1alpha1.PublishingStrategy
// Check that the PublishingStrategy CR is present
ps, err := h.Dynamic().
Resource(schema.GroupVersionResource{Group: "cloudingress.managed.openshift.io", Version: "v1alpha1", Resource: "publishingstrategies"}).
Namespace(OperatorNamespace).
Get(ctx, "publishingstrategy", metav1.GetOptions{})
Expect(err).NotTo(HaveOccurred())
err = runtime.DefaultUnstructuredConverter.FromUnstructured(ps.Object, &PublishingStrategyInstance)
Expect(err).NotTo(HaveOccurred())
// Grab the current list of Application Ingresses from the Publishing Strategy
AppIngress := PublishingStrategyInstance.Spec.ApplicationIngress
// Find the default router and update its scheme
for i, v := range AppIngress {
if v.Default {
AppIngress[i].Listening = cloudingressv1alpha1.Listening(lbscheme)
}
}
PublishingStrategyInstance.Spec.ApplicationIngress = AppIngress
ps.Object, err = runtime.DefaultUnstructuredConverter.ToUnstructured(&PublishingStrategyInstance)
Expect(err).NotTo(HaveOccurred())
// Update the publishingstrategy
ps, err = h.Dynamic().
Resource(schema.GroupVersionResource{Group: "cloudingress.managed.openshift.io", Version: "v1alpha1", Resource: "publishingstrategies"}).
Namespace(OperatorNamespace).
Update(ctx, ps, metav1.UpdateOptions{})
Expect(err).NotTo(HaveOccurred())
}
func getingressController(
ctx context.Context,
h *helper.H,
name string,
) (operatorv1.IngressController, *unstructured.Unstructured) {
var ingressController operatorv1.IngressController
ingresscontroller, err := h.Dynamic().
Resource(schema.GroupVersionResource{Group: "operator.openshift.io", Version: "v1", Resource: "ingresscontrollers"}).
Namespace("openshift-ingress-operator").
Get(ctx, name, metav1.GetOptions{})
Expect(err).NotTo(HaveOccurred())
err = runtime.DefaultUnstructuredConverter.FromUnstructured(ingresscontroller.Object, &ingressController)
Expect(err).NotTo(HaveOccurred())
return ingressController, ingresscontroller
}
// common setup and utils are in cloudingress.go
